Dancona Posted September 20, 2021 Share Posted September 20, 2021 Hi Nick, That looks very interesting, so some more Bentley bits may be on the way, fantastic ! The wheels look excellent as well, though on the real cars the knockoff hub is in two parts, the centre is actually a separate screw in (hence the hex end) dust cover on the end of the splined hub, with the bit with the ears for hitting as a ring that fits over it. The crankcase looks very good, I posted some bits of rather oily dismantled Bentley bits a while ago, see below, but if you would like any more please shout, though they are of the very similar 3 litre. One of the most noticeable problems with the Airfix kit is the radiator shell, they managed to put the badge in the wrong place, any thoughts on that as a project......... ? Dancona Posted September 21, 2021 Share Posted September 21, 2021 Dear Nick 14 hours ago, nick said: so what’s actually wrong with mine? Absolutely nothing, they look spot on, I only mentioned it because you appear to be as much of a scale engineer as a modelmaker, and a couple of weeks ago I was setting about one with a large hammer and I thought of you and took a picture (touching eh !) 😁 The drums at the back are so thick because there are two sets of shoes in tandem, one for the footbrake and one completely independent set for the handbrake, over engineered or what !! Dancona Posted September 21, 2021 Share Posted September 21, 2021 Hi Nick, The photo is actually a 3 litre but the chassis, brakes, suspension etc. on all of the four cylinder cars were fundamentally the same, the four and a half was basically a bored out 3 litre with a few minor tweaks. Here is the wheel And the handbrake mechanism, you can see that it is all the same as the four and a half.
